It is a production line for recycling waste copper wires and cables to obtain copper particles and plastic particles. It is mainly used to recycle various waste cables, separate raw materials into fine copper meters and PVC, and apply to wire diameters ranging from 0.3 mm to 20 mm, such as automobile wires, car bottom wires, motorcycle wires, computer wires and communication wires, etc.
Process waste wire and cable into copper and plastic pellets. Copper and plastic are separated, and the separation efficiency can reach 99%. Copper pellets can be sold directly or further refined. Copper can be refined into cathode copper with a purity of over 99.99%. Plastic particles are generally PVC or rubber materials, and can also be sold directly.
Raw Material: automobile wires, car bottom wires, motorcycle wires, computer wires and communication wires, etc.
Final Products: Copper Powder And Plastic Powder
First, a shredder is used to shred the material, which is about 3cm long, and then the material is further shredded by a knife pulverizer to peel off plastic and copper. The pulverized materials enter the high-precision airflow sorting machine through the wind conveying system for sorting to obtain plastic and copper. The unsorted plastics enter the electrostatic sorting machine for secondary sorting to ensure the reuse rate of copper. At the same time, pulse dust collection equipment is used to effectively control dust overflow, and the dust removal efficiency is as high as 99% to ensure that there is no dust pollution in the production process.
